Searched refs:newpte (Results 1 - 4 of 4) sorted by relevance

/freebsd-current/sys/i386/i386/
H A Dpmap.c312 static void pmap_fill_ptp(pt_entry_t *firstpte, pt_entry_t newpte);
2744 pmap_fill_ptp(pt_entry_t *firstpte, pt_entry_t newpte) argument
2749 *pte = newpte;
2750 newpte += PAGE_SIZE;
2762 pt_entry_t *firstpte, newpte; local
2843 newpte = oldpde & ~PG_PS;
2844 if ((newpte & PG_PDE_PAT) != 0)
2845 newpte ^= PG_PDE_PAT | PG_PTE_PAT;
2853 pmap_fill_ptp(firstpte, newpte);
2855 KASSERT((*firstpte & PG_FRAME) == (newpte
3655 pt_entry_t newpte, origpte; local
4160 pt_entry_t newpte, *pte; local
[all...]
/freebsd-current/sys/powerpc/aim/
H A Dmmu_radix.c610 static void pmap_fill_ptp(pt_entry_t *firstpte, pt_entry_t newpte);
960 pt_entry_t startpte, origpte, newpte; local
968 origpte = newpte = be64toh(*pte);
993 m = PHYS_TO_VM_PAGE(newpte & PG_FRAME);
997 if ((newpte & (RPTE_EAA_R|RPTE_EAA_X)) == 0)
999 newpte |= PG_A;
1003 if ((newpte & RPTE_EAA_W) == 0)
1007 newpte |= PG_M;
1011 if ((newpte & RPTE_EAA_X) == 0)
1013 newpte |
2832 pt_entry_t newpte, origpte; local
4889 pmap_fill_ptp(pt_entry_t *firstpte, pt_entry_t newpte) argument
[all...]
/freebsd-current/sys/amd64/amd64/
H A Dpmap.c1294 static void pmap_fill_ptp(pt_entry_t *firstpte, pt_entry_t newpte);
5951 pmap_fill_ptp(pt_entry_t *firstpte, pt_entry_t newpte) argument
5956 *pte = newpte;
5957 newpte += PAGE_SIZE;
5979 pmap_demote_pde_check(pt_entry_t *firstpte __unused, pt_entry_t newpte __unused)
5986 xpte++, newpte += PAGE_SIZE) {
5987 if ((*xpte & PG_FRAME) != (newpte & PG_FRAME)) {
5988 printf("pmap_demote_pde: xpte %zd and newpte map "
5990 xpte - firstpte, *xpte, newpte);
5998 KASSERT((*firstpte & PG_FRAME) == (newpte
6027 pt_entry_t *firstpte, newpte; local
7040 pmap_enter_largepage(pmap_t pmap, vm_offset_t va, pt_entry_t newpte, int flags, int psind) argument
7156 pt_entry_t newpte, origpte; local
7724 pt_entry_t newpte, *pte, PG_V; local
11535 pt_entry_t newpte, *ptep, pte; local
[all...]
/freebsd-current/sys/arm64/arm64/
H A Dpmap.c506 static void pmap_update_entry(pmap_t pmap, pd_entry_t *pte, pd_entry_t newpte,
4562 pmap_update_entry(pmap_t pmap, pd_entry_t *ptep, pd_entry_t newpte, argument
4568 KASSERT((newpte & ATTR_SW_NO_PROMOTE) == 0,
4593 pmap_store(ptep, newpte);
4604 pd_entry_t newpte, vm_offset_t va, vm_offset_t stride, vm_size_t size)
4610 KASSERT((newpte & ATTR_SW_NO_PROMOTE) == 0,
4633 pmap_store(lip, newpte);
4634 newpte += stride;
4962 pd_entry_t *l0p, *l1p, *l2p, newpte, origpte; local
4973 newpte
4603 pmap_update_strided(pmap_t pmap, pd_entry_t *ptep, pd_entry_t *ptep_end, pd_entry_t newpte, vm_offset_t va, vm_offset_t stride, vm_size_t size) argument
7860 pt_entry_t pte, *ptep, *newpte; local
[all...]

Completed in 134 milliseconds